Many platforms allow mid-month vehicle changes within the same account. In recent years, rental car dynamics have shifted due to inflation, unpredictable fuel prices, and digital transparency. Many renters now seek stability over spontaneity, especially when committing to extended travel. The demand reflects a growing desire for control—skipping scattered bookings, avoiding last-minute changes, and securing better rates. Social proof growing online speaks to a clear trend: users want hassle-free access, not transactional visiting. Digital research habits favor detailed pre-planning, and platforms offering all-inclusive monthly plans align well with this mindset, positioning “How to Rent a Car for a Month Like a Pro—No More Chaos!” as a top topic in both intent and relevance. Pros include stability, easier budgeting, and reduced coordination—ideal for travelers managing distance or fluctuating needs. Monthly plans often unlock discounts and convenience benefits. However, budgeters should assess usage levels: daily minimal travel might not justify fixed monthly costs. Misunderstandings around usage limits and early returns remain common, underscoring the need for clear contract review and honest mileage estimation.

Starting with a basic understanding: renting a car monthly typically involves securing a long-term agreement through specialized digital platforms or dealership partnerships. Many services offer direct-to-consumer memberships or subscription models where full access is granted for 30 days or longer. The process often begins by researching providers with transparent pricing, available vehicle options, compatible insurance, and flexible return policies. Users compare coverage details, mileage allowances, and short-term perks like toll discounts or roadside assistance. Once chosen, bookings are confirmed online with digital contracts, often auto-renewing or rolling month-to-month based on user preference. This model reduces front-end friction, cuts repeated comparisons, and delivers consistent ease.
